Former professional basketball player Manu Ginóbili is most known for his time playing with the ‘San Antonio Spurs in the ‘National Basketball Association (NBA). He was allowed to participate in the NBA All-Star Game on two separate occasions and was named to the All-NBA Team in 2008 and 2011. Ginóbili has won five titles, including four in the NBA, one in the EuroLeague, and an Olympic gold medal. Beginning in 2004, he competed in the Olympic Games for Argentina, where he was a member of the Argentine national team. During the “Summer Olympic Games” that took place in 2008, he carried the flag of Argentina.

Additionally, he represented his nation in three different iterations of the FIBA World Championship event. On August 27, 2018, Manu Ginóbili announced that he would no longer play in the NBA. In his goodbye statement, he disclosed that he would find methods to contribute to the “San Antonio Spurs,” the only “National Basketball Association” club he played for throughout his career. Emanuel David Ginóbili was born on July 28, 1977, in Bah Blanca, Argentina, to Raquel and Jorge Ginóbili. Manu Ginóbili’s full name is Emanuel David Ginóbili. His father served as the manager of a local basketball team known as “Bahiense del Norte” during his time there.

Leandro and Sebastián, two of his elder brothers, each had successful careers as professional basketball players. While Sebastián played for professional basketball teams in Spain, Leandro competed in the Argentine league for basketball. Both of his brothers were major contributors to the team known as “Bahiense del Norte.” Ginóbili often attended sporting events and training sessions with his father and siblings. He began following the “NBA” and quickly became obsessed with Michael Jordan. At the facility known as “Bahiense del Norte,” he received his training from Oscar Sanchez and Fabian Horvath.


He spent most of his youth playing the game with his closest buddy Pepe Sanchez, who later became a member of Argentina’s junior national squad. Ginóbili made his debut in the professional ranks at the age of 18, when he was a member of the Argentine basketball league with the team known as “Andino Sport Club.” Ginóbili was selected by ‘Club Estudiantes de Bahia Blanca’ for the next season after making his debut in the Argentine basketball league during the 1995–1996 season. Ginóbili participated in the 1999 National Basketball Association draught and was picked up by the San Antonio Spurs in the second round of the draught. However, he did not sign a contract with the “Spurs,” Instead, he went back to Italy to play for a different Italian team known as “Virtus Segafredo Bologna.” In 2001, he was a key contributor to the Italian club’s victories in the “Italian Basketball Cup” (also known as the “Coppa Italia”), the “Italian League Championship,” and the “EuroLeague.” In preparation for the 2002–2003 NBA season, he was given a contract by the San Antonio Spurs. Ginóbili was sidelined for some time at the beginning of the season due to a sustained injury, which forced him to sit out.

The “All-Rookie Second Team” and the “Western Conference Rookie of the Month” honors were bestowed upon him when the season came to a close. In addition, he was dubbed the “MVP” of the Western Conference. When the Spurs qualified for the 2003 NBA Playoffs, he became a regular team member and began playing a significant role. Through his contributions, the club was able to claim a second title. The Argentine government awarded him the title of sportsperson of the year due to his outstanding performance in the playoffs. In addition to this, he was able to meet Néstor Kirchner, who was serving as President of Argentina at the time. Ginóbili was at the height of his game when the Spurs participated in the playoffs in 2004.

During the postseason, he finished each game with an average of 13.0 points, 3.1 assists, and 5.3 rebounds. Even with Ginóbili’s stellar performance, his team could not go beyond the first round of the Western Conference Semifinals when the Los Angeles Lakers defeated them. During the 2003–2004 NBA season, he averaged 12.8 points, 3.8 assists, 4.5 rebounds, and 1.8 steals. For the 2004–2005 season, the “San Antonio Spurs” decided to keep Ginóbili on their roster. He participated in each game during the season and was a key contributor to his team’s advancement to the postseason in 2005. During the postseason, he scored 20.8 points and pulled down 5.8 rebounds on average per game.

In the end, he was able to assist the “Spurs” in winning their third title. During the 2005–2006 NBA season, he was sidelined by several ailments, which prevented him from playing to the best of his abilities. Even though he could make a full recovery in time and resumed playing well during the playoffs in 2006, he could not assist his team in winning another title since the “Spurs” were eliminated by the “Dallas Mavericks” in the Conference Semifinals. Ginóbili served as the club’s sixth man during the second half of the 2006–2007 season, during which he took the job of the sixth man to give the squad much-needed bench strength. The ‘San Antonio Spurs gained entry into the NBA playoffs in 2007 and went on to win their fourth title by claiming victory over the ‘Cleveland Cavaliers in the championship game.

During the 2007–08 season, he had career-high averages in assists, rebounds, and points, but he was unable to prevent the “Spurs” from losing to the “Los Angeles Lakers” in the Conference Finals. The “Los Angeles Lakers defeated the “Spurs”.” Ginóbili was recognized as a member of the ‘All-NBA Third Team’ and was awarded the ‘Sixth Man of the Year Award’ in 2008. Various ailments sidelined Ginóbili during the 2008–2009 season, and as a result, he only appeared in a total of 44 games that year. He did not participate in any of his team’s postseason games in 2009, so they were knocked out of the playoffs in the first round. His contract with the San Antonio Spurs was extended for an additional $39 million on April 9, 2010.

Ginobili was selected for the “NBA All-Star Game” for the second time in his career with the National Basketball Association (NBA) after the 2010–11 season. Ginóbili signed a contract with the Spurs for two years on July 11, 2013, and he was instrumental in the Spurs’ run to the 2014 NBA Finals. His squad won its fifth title with a victory in the championship game against the club known as “Miami Heat.” Ginóbili’s previous deal with the ‘Spurs’ was extended until the 20th of July, 2015. On January 14, 2016, he participated in his 900th National Basketball Association game with the ‘Spurs,’ and during that game, his team defeated the ‘Cleveland Cavaliers.’

During a match on February 3 against the ‘New Orleans Pelicans,’ he was involved in a collision that resulted in a testicular injury. He had surgery the next day, and as a result, he was out of commission for a month. Ginóbili made history in the NBA in January 2018 when he became the first player in the league’s history to score 20 points or more in several games while serving as the sixth man when he was 40 years old. Additionally, he achieved this feat at age 40, making him the first player since Michael Jordan. Jordan was the last player to accomplish this feat. Ginóbili was an Argentine junior national team member when they competed at the “FIBA Under-21 World Championship” in 1997.

At the ‘FIBA World Championship’ held in Athens in 1998, he made his first appearance with the senior squad. At the ‘FIBA World Championship’ in 2002, he was a key contributor to his national team’s success, earning a silver medal. Ginóbili delivered an outstanding performance in the ‘Athens Summer Olympics’ in 2004, which contributed significantly to his team’s achievement of a gold medal for the first time in 16 years. After that, he was a member of Argentina’s national squad that competed in the FIBA World Championship in 2006. In 2008, he was the flag bearer for Argentina when the Summer Olympics were held in Beijing, China. During the Olympic Games, Argentina defeated Lithuania to claim the bronze medal after playing well throughout the match.
